計算機編程語言分為機器語言、匯編語言和高級語言。高級語言 further 可分為:1. 面向過程編程;2. 面向?qū)ο缶幊蹋?. 邏輯編程;4. 函數(shù)式編程;5. 腳本語言。
計算機編程語言類型
計算機編程語言分為三大類:
1. 機器語言
- 直接用于與計算機硬件交互
- 不可移植,只能在特定機器上運行
- 效率高,但難以閱讀和編寫
2. 匯編語言
- 比機器語言更抽象,但仍然與硬件密切相關(guān)
- 使用助記符代替機器代碼
- 提供更高的可讀性和可移植性,但效率較低
3. 高級語言
- 與機器無關(guān),可移植到不同平臺
- 更接近人類語言,易于閱讀和編寫
- 提供更高級別的抽象和功能,但效率較低
高級語言 further 分為以下子類型:
- 面向過程編程 (POP):關(guān)注解決問題的步驟。
- 面向?qū)ο缶幊?(OOP):關(guān)注將數(shù)據(jù)和方法組織到對象中。
- 邏輯編程:使用規(guī)則和推理來求解問題。
- 函數(shù)式編程:強調(diào)不可變性和數(shù)學(xué)函數(shù)的使用。
- 腳本語言:用于自動化任務(wù)和擴展其他程序。
路由網(wǎng)(www.lu-you.com)其它相關(guān)文章!